Job Title: Audiologist II
Department: Otorhinolaryngology-Audiology
Location: Perelman Center for Advanced Medicine-3400 Civic Center Blvd
Hours: Part Time
Summary:
Level II audiologist is an expert in basic audiology including audiologic assessments, acoustic immittance, otoacoustic emissions. Assists in supervising and training Level I audiologists in basic audiologic assessments. Has significant knowledge andpetency in at least one specialized audiologic skill group, obtained through continuing studies and mentorship by an expert in that advanced skill group. Participates in teaching medical students, residents and other healthcare professionals. Participates in departmental research activities.
